Clear Skies Expected for Easter Weekend

Easter egg hunters and those who attend outdoor church services will be greeted by mostly clear skies and mild temperatures for Sunday’s Easter holiday, according to the National Weather Service.
After morning fog and low clouds, skies are expected to clear today and Sunday with highs in the low to mid-70s, said Stuart Seto, a weather specialist with the agency.
The forecast calls for no weekend rain.
The National Weather Service predicts overnight lows to linger around 50 until Tuesday. A warming trend will continue through Tuesday, Seto said.
Westerly winds of 10 to 15 mph are expected today and Sunday.
